Detroit: Become Human

Detroit: Become Human – Launch Trailer | PS4

Detroit: Become Human redefines the concept of story-rich PC games, offering a truly immersive experience. Set in a dark, sci-fi version of Detroit, the game introduces players to a world where androids gain self-awareness and rebel against their human creators. As players assume the roles of three different android protagonists - Connor, Kara, and Markus - they become deeply invested in their individual stories, especially as these narratives intricately intertwine towards the game's climax.
Yet, it's not only the captivating setting and well-developed characters that make Detroit: Become Human exceptional. The game stands out with its staggering number of branching storylines, akin to the sprawling branches of an ancient oak tree. Every choice you make as a player has a significant impact on the narrative, leading to a multitude of possible outcomes.
The direction the story takes is entirely up to you, as you navigate the morally complex decisions presented throughout the game. It is highly recommended to play through the game multiple times to explore the vast array of dramatic twists and turns that Quantic Dream has skillfully crafted.

Firewatch

Firewatch Gameplay Trailer - PAX Prime

Firewatch offers a truly immersive experience, drawing players into its captivating atmosphere through its stunning design. The game's meticulous attention to detail, from its crisp audio and immersive sounds to its vibrant and visually appealing colors, beautifully portrays the splendor of the Wyoming wilderness. It is within this breathtaking setting that the main character, Henry, seeks solace from a painful past, only to find himself embroiled in a series of mysterious events.
As a fire lookout, Henry's exploration of the forest and fulfillment of his duties serve as the primary gameplay mechanics. However, the true essence of Firewatch lies in the captivating relationship between Henry and his only companion, Delilah, who communicates with him through a radio.
The well-written dialogues between the two characters are expertly narrated, creating a sense of intimacy and connection despite their physical absence. It is through their interactions that players become deeply invested in their drama and adult struggles, prompting them to continue venturing through the untamed wilderness in anticipation of what unfolds next.

Spec Ops: The Line

Spec Ops: The Line - Launch Trailer

This thought-provoking shooter game presents players with challenging choices that deeply impact the narrative. Set in a post-cataclysmic Dubai, you assume control of a small squad of soldiers with the mission of locating their surviving comrades from Battalion 33, under the enigmatic leadership of Colonel Konrad.
While the gameplay primarily revolves around exploration and combat, one of the game's most notable features is the presence of dynamic sandstorms. These sandstorms add a unique level of immersion to the experience, often creating obstacles and hindrances to your progress. Additionally, Spec Ops: The Line showcases breathtaking visuals that effectively depict the desert environment, further enhancing the overall atmosphere of the game.

God Of War

God of War - Official PC Ultrawide Trailer

The God of Warfranchise is widely recognized and cherished by many, particularly its 2018 installment, which brought about a revolutionary change and captivated players with its compelling narrative, memorable characters, and captivating world design.
One of the most notable transformations in this entry is the shift from Greek landscapes to the ancient realms of Scandinavia. While the iconic protagonist, Kratos, remains at the center of the story, he is now accompanied by his son, Atreus. Their relationship is intricately explored throughout the game, as they navigate their differences and seek common ground. This exploration of their bond adds a profound emotional depth to the game's narrative.
God of War also excels in its remarkable gameplay, which combines elements of exploration, dynamic combat, and fulfilling a multitude of engaging quests. The game's combat mechanics are finely tuned, offering a satisfying and impactful experience. As players venture through the richly crafted world, they encounter a diverse range of enemies and challenges that test their skills and strategic thinking.

Ghost Of Tsushima

Ghost of Tsushima - Official Trailer | The Game Awards

The Samurai culture has always held a fascination for many, and the game Ghost of Tsushima takes this captivating theme and weaves a new mythos around the influential protagonist Jin Sakai of the powerful Sakai family. Set against the backdrop of the Mongol invasion, the game explores the transformation of Jin into the vigilante Ghost figure, and the profound impact it has on the war effort.
While the stakes are high for Jin's family, what truly sets Ghost of Tsushima apart is the expansive range of interconnected narratives that seamlessly intertwine, allowing players to delve into a deep and immersive open-world. The game's commitment to presenting a realistic and authentic depiction of Tsushima breathes life into the setting, capturing the essence of the island's culture and history.
The story presented in Ghost of Tsushima is breathtaking in every aspect. It captivates players with its compelling narrative threads, drawing them into an immersive and authentic world. The depth of the story is so enthralling that Sucker Punch Productions effectively compels players to strive for a 100% completion, encouraging them to explore every aspect of the game.

What Are The 4 Types Of Narrative In Games?

In “Game Design as Narrative Architecture” there are 4 types of narratives Evocative Spaces, Enacting Stories, Embedded Narratives, and Emergent Narratives.

What Is Narrative Gameplay?

Narrative game design is a part of the game development process in which the creative team defines the game's story structure and core emotional elements. This is where components like theme, plot, character, and dialogue come to life.

What Were The First Narrative Games?

Nintendo's Donkey Kong is widely considered the first game that had a story that players could see unfold on the screen. It was released in 1981, and directed by Shigeru Miyamoto, who had a very different idea about communicating with the player than the rest of the industry did at that time.
